Yuma Hints at Possible Data Center Projects in the City

Apr 07, 2026 | Posted by Dave Young

Data center developers are exploring opportunities in Yuma, Arizona, according to Mayor Douglas Nicholls. Speaking on Facebook last week, Nicholls said, “Data centers are interested in coming to Yuma, and next week during our Yuma City Council retreat we will begin discussing the topic of data centers.”

Nicholls noted that no specific company has yet submitted an application or request to build a data center in Yuma. He also emphasized that his own company, the civil engineering firm Core Engineering Group, “is not tied to nor connected to any construction of a data center.”

Data centers were a key topic at a Yuma City Council meeting on Wednesday, April 1, where the Greater Yuma Economic Development Corporation presented potential projects. Several audience members also voiced opposition to any prospective data center developments.
